An Object-Oriented Systems Engineering Point of View to Develop Controllers of Quadrotor Unmanned Aerial Vehicles

المؤلفون المشاركون

Van Hien, Ngo
Truong, Van-Thuan
Bui, Ngoc-Tam

المصدر

International Journal of Aerospace Engineering

العدد

المجلد 2020، العدد 2020 (31 ديسمبر/كانون الأول 2020)، ص ص. 1-17، 17ص.

الناشر

Hindawi Publishing Corporation

تاريخ النشر

2020-08-05

دولة النشر

مصر

عدد الصفحات

17

الملخص EN

The aerospace industry needs to be provided with system solutions to technologically challenging and mission-critical problems.

Based on the industrial control point of view, development engineers must take costs and existing standards into account in order to effectively design, implement, and deploy control systems with reasonable costs.

The customization and reusability are important factors associated with the production of new applications in order to reduce their costs, resources, and development time.

In this work, the Model-Driven Architecture (MDA)/Model-Based Systems Engineering (MBSE) approach combined with the real-time Unified Modeling Language (UML)/Systems Modeling Language (SysML), Unscented Kalman Filter (UKF) algorithm, and hybrid automata is specialized to obtain a hybrid control model in order to conveniently deploy controllers of Quadrotor Unmanned Aerial Vehicles (Q-UAVs).

This hybrid control model also provides a real-time capsule pattern, which allows the designed elements to be customizable and reusable in new applications of various multirotor UAVs of the Vertical Take-Off and Landing (VTOL) type.

The Q-UAV dynamics and control architecture are combined with the MDA/MBSE specialization as follows: the Computation Independent Model (CIM) is defined by specifying the use-case model together with the UKF algorithm and hybrid automata to intensively gather the control requirements.

The Platform Independent Model (PIM) is then designed by specializing the real-time UML/SysML’s features to obtain the main control capsules, ports, and protocols, together with their dynamic evolution.

The detailed PIM is subsequently transformed into the PSM by open-source platforms to rapidly implement and deploy the Q-UAV controller.

The paper ends with trial flights and deployment results that show good feasibility to be used for a trajectory-tracking controller of a low-cost Q-UAV.

In this case study, the Q-UAV controller is implemented with the simulation model in the OpenModelica tool.

The obtained simulation results then allow the main control elements and their properties to be defined, as well as building the implementation libraries in the Arduino environment based on C++ language to quickly perform the realization model in the ATMEGA32-U2 and STM32 Cortex-M4 microcontrollers.

نمط استشهاد جمعية علماء النفس الأمريكية (APA)

Van Hien, Ngo& Truong, Van-Thuan& Bui, Ngoc-Tam. 2020. An Object-Oriented Systems Engineering Point of View to Develop Controllers of Quadrotor Unmanned Aerial Vehicles. International Journal of Aerospace Engineering،Vol. 2020, no. 2020, pp.1-17.
https://search.emarefa.net/detail/BIM-1168418

نمط استشهاد الجمعية الأمريكية للغات الحديثة (MLA)

Van Hien, Ngo…[et al.]. An Object-Oriented Systems Engineering Point of View to Develop Controllers of Quadrotor Unmanned Aerial Vehicles. International Journal of Aerospace Engineering No. 2020 (2020), pp.1-17.
https://search.emarefa.net/detail/BIM-1168418

نمط استشهاد الجمعية الطبية الأمريكية (AMA)

Van Hien, Ngo& Truong, Van-Thuan& Bui, Ngoc-Tam. An Object-Oriented Systems Engineering Point of View to Develop Controllers of Quadrotor Unmanned Aerial Vehicles. International Journal of Aerospace Engineering. 2020. Vol. 2020, no. 2020, pp.1-17.
https://search.emarefa.net/detail/BIM-1168418

نوع البيانات

مقالات

لغة النص

الإنجليزية

الملاحظات

Includes bibliographical references

رقم السجل

BIM-1168418